Too Late! 😭

Third Conditional describes impossible situations in the Past. The past is finished, we cannot change it, so we strictly imagine "What if?".

Structure: If + Past Perfect, Would Have + V3.

  • If I had studied, I would have passed. (Fact: I didn't study, I didn't pass).
  • If she hadn't walked there, she wouldn't have seen the accident.
